Posted by: drunkmike at Thu Aug 25 20:02:54 2005 [ Email Message ] [ Show All Posts by drunkmike ] Yeah I have an adult male (my very first beardie) has the same prob from not being able to shed all the skin near the end of his tail. It has been like that for about 2 years now, shows no pain when you touch it and never has bothered him so after the vet gave the ok to just "let it be" I havnt thought twice about it since. See what the doc says and go from there. Nothing to really worry about too much though! Good luck! [ Hide Replies ]
